Risk profile

Impermanent loss remains possible if USDC and the paired USD asset diverge in price, depeg, or move outside a concentrated liquidity range; the pool is also not classified as a stablecoin pool. Emission decay can reduce returns if incentives are introduced and later tapered. EVM gas costs on Polygon are a drag on small positions, particularly when entering, adjusting, or exiting liquidity. Assets

USDC provides dollar-denominated exposure, while USD is the paired dollar asset identified by the pool. Their liquidity and price relationship determine trading volume, fee potential, and inventory changes; divergence between them can increase impermanent loss even when both are intended to track the dollar.

What gas costs apply to LPing on Polygon?

LPs may pay Polygon EVM gas when approving assets, adding or removing liquidity, and adjusting a Uniswap v4 position. Costs can be a meaningful drag on small positions, especially when several transactions are required, so compare them with expected fees rather than relying on — alone.
